... Read moreParticipating in the August 15th #ScriptureChallenge has given me a new perspective on patience, as emphasized in James 5:7-9. These verses beautifully illustrate the analogy of the farmer patiently waiting for the precious fruit of the earth, reminding me that waiting is an active, hopeful process rather than mere inactivity. In my daily life, applying this scripture has helped me manage moments of impatience, especially when facing challenges or delays. I find that by 'establishing my heart,' as the passage encourages, I can maintain emotional stability and focus on the bigger picture — the coming of the Lord and the fulfillment of His promises. Moreover, the call to avoid grudges against one another stood out powerfully. Holding onto resentment not only harms relationships but also affects inner peace. Embracing forgiveness helps me keep my heart anchored and aligned with God's will, fostering stronger, more compassionate connections with others. This challenge encourages us to develop long-lasting spiritual endurance, mirroring the farmer's trust in the process of growth and harvest. I’ve noticed that when I patiently endure trials with faith, I gain valuable lessons and personal growth. Overall, this scripture challenge is more than just reading verses — it’s about integrating these principles into daily living. It reminds me to be patient, steadfast, and forgiving while eagerly anticipating the promises ahead.
